Wheels Group Reports First Quarter Loss

Canadian logistics company Wheels Group reported a net loss in the first quarter, due in part to a “challenging operating environment.”

The company lost $1.4 million,  or 2 cents per share, in the quarter compared with a loss of $600,000, or 1 cent, in the same period a year earlier. Revenue increased to $87.9 million from $84.9 million a year ago.

“Wheels was not immune from the negative impacts of the extreme weather conditions and constrained carrier capacity experienced by the transportation industry in the quarter,” CEO  Doug Tozer said in a statement. “Despite these challenges, Wheels’ overall revenue increased 3.5%. The Canadian business fared better with double-digit revenue growth, while the U.S. business was down from the prior year.”

Revenue in its Canadian segment increased 13.5% to $46 million, and its U.S. segment revenue dropped 5.6% to $2.5 million, the Toronto-based company said.
